Ignatia amara 12 is a homeopathic medicine made in France. It contains 0.443 mg of active ingredient per pellet which may help relieve symptoms related to apprehension, hypersensitivity, and stress. The product may contain approximately 80 pellets and should not be used if the pellet dispenser seal is broken. Users should dissolve 5 pellets under the tongue, 3 times a day until symptoms are relieved, or as directed by a doctor. If the symptoms persist for more than three days or worsen, users should stop using it and ask a doctor. The medicine should be kept out of the reach of children, and pregnant or breastfeeding women should seek professional advice before using it. The drug facts and instructions for use are available on the package, and any inquiries can be directed to BoironUSA.com or 1-800-BOIRON-1.*
